    TRENCH EXCAVATION

  • 7/21/2019 Pipeline Activity.pdf

    12/45

    Obtain work permit before starting excavation work.

    Marking is to be made

    Excavate trench up to required level with free working

    slopes for stability.

    1:1 clay, muram & boulders etc1:2 hard muram

    NOTE: Slope not requiredfor soft & hard rock

    PIPE HANDLING

  • 7/21/2019 Pipeline Activity.pdf

    18/45

    manual pipe handling :

    e ore an ng t e p pe,

    work men should wear

    1. Ro es used to lift the material must be in ood condition

    and it should not be let over sharp edges

    2. Ensure that the persons are moved away from the pit while

    placing the pipe (if it is heavy)

    3. while handling materials in the wet season, ensure that the

    materials are free from slush as it may cause slipping.

    M.S PIPES

    LOWERING, LAYING, JOINING

    PAINTINGAINTING

  • 7/21/2019 Pipeline Activity.pdf

    28/45

    Before Laying, M.S pipes should be coated with cement or

    Paintin

    1. surface cleaning :

    The pipe should be cleaned before painting with special

    epoxy thinner. This avoids oil, Greece marks on the pipe.Due to these marks the paint wasn't sticking. Inside dust can

    .

    2. primary coating

    After surface cleaning, firstprimer coating is necessary. Forthis purpose zinc phosphate primer is combined withactivator in 6:1 ratio. Zinc phosphate primer is component a

    act vator s component , so

    primer = component a + component

  • 7/21/2019 Pipeline Activity.pdf

    29/45

    3. Out side coating :

    After primary coating, out side of pipe painted with

    epoxy coa tarw c s com ne w t act vator n 4:1

    ratio.

    4. Inside :

    Foo gra e epoxy used for inside painting resistscorrosion, this is the combination ofresin & cure in 1:1ratio.

    What is metal arc welding :

    In metal arc welding a metal rod is used as oneelectrode during the welding operation this metal electrode ismelted by the heat of the arc and is fused with the base metal.

    Welding defects :1. Lack of penetration,

    2. Slag inclusion,

    3. Under cut,

    . oor us on,

    5. Porosity,

    . ,

    7. Spatter,

    8. Wra in & distortion.

    Hydro Testing:

    1. After Completion of each section of pipeline, it shall be

    es e or wa er g ness e ore e ng covere n.

    2. This can be done by closing each end by means of

    valve, blank flange, cap or plug and filling the pipe with

    water.

  • 7/21/2019 Pipeline Activity.pdf

    44/45

    3. The pressure shall be raised gradually by means of a hydro

    testing pump till the pressure is at least one and half times

    t e wor ng pressure.

    4. A pressure to be specified by the authority for a duration of

    one hour.
